Designs for a house and kitchen offices, April 1779, unexecuted (4)
Notes
The intended location for these designs is not known, and they are not thought to have been executed. See scheme notes.
It is interesting to note that the ground storey plan of the two buildings (Adam volume 37/102) also includes a rough pencil-drawn preliminary design for the elevation of the kitchen offices, showing a two-and-a-half-storey building which is much larger than the later measured design for the elevation of the building (Adam volume 37/100).
